How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chandler?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chandler Studio Apartments | $1,299 | $899 | $3,065 |
| Chandler 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,608 | $935 | $10,000+ |
| Chandler 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,927 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Chandler 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,474 | $1,748 | $10,000+ |
| Chandler 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,983 | $2,204 | $9,794 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Chandler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Chandler?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Chandler with Washer/Dryer is at Artisan at Downtown Chandler listed at $999.
How much is the average rent for Chandler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Chandler with Washer/Dryer is $2,173.
What is the largest Chandler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Chandler is a 2,197 square feet unit starting from $1,394 at Town Commons.
What is the average size for Chandler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Chandler is currently at 720 sq ft.
